Jumbangla Desk: Chief of Army Staff General Waqar-uz-Zaman advised to be careful of any rumors to keep the situation in Chittagong Hill Tracts calm.

Army

On Tuesday (September 24), the Army Chief visited the 24th Infantry Division and Chittagong Area.

At this time, the army chief said that the Bangladesh Army is continuing to improve the law and order situation in the country and to recover the weapons of the joint forces. Working impartially and professionally to prevent extrajudicial activities and uphold the rule of law.

During the visit, the Chief of Army Staff addressed all ranks of soldiers working in Chittagong Cantonment and gave a directive speech.

He then inspected the progress of construction of a multi-storied building of Army Medical College and planted trees.


Besides, he took the 'Officer's Address' for the army officers of all ranks. At the beginning of his valuable speech, he sought forgiveness for the death of martyred Lt. Tanzim Charwar and expressed his deepest condolences to the bereaved family.
